// 设置SUM公式RowsumRow=sheet.createRow(2);CellsumCell=sumRow.createCell(0);sumCell.setCellFormula("SUM(A1:A2)"); 1. 2. 3. 4. 3. 导出Excel文件 最后,我们将创建好的Excel文件导出到指定路径。 // 导出Excel文件try(FileOutputStreamfileOut=newFileOutputStream("output.xlsx")){workbook.write(f...
st.setForceFormulaRecalculation(true);//重点在这,这句是重新计算公式的意思 if(request.getHeader("user-agent").indexOf("MSIE") != -1) { filename = java.net.URLEncoder.encode(filename,"utf-8") + ".xlsx"; } else { filename = new String(filename.getBytes("utf-8"),"iso-8859-1")...
步骤一:创建 Excel 模板 在这一步中,我们需要创建一个 Excel 模板,模板中包含了我们想要填充数据的单元格以及需要自动计算的公式。 // 创建一个新的工作簿Workbookworkbook=newHSSFWorkbook();// 创建一个工作表Sheetsheet=workbook.createSheet("Sheet1");// 创建单元格,并设置公式Cellcell=sheet.createRow(0)....